Definition
A Niche Competitor is a business that focuses on a specific segment of the market, often offering specialized products or services.
Usage and Context
Niche competitors target specific market segments, differentiating themselves through specialized offerings that appeal to a particular group of customers.

Benefits
Focusing on a niche allows businesses to cater to specific customer needs, reduce direct competition, and establish a strong market presence.
